Hi, my current discount mortgage is coming to an end. I have tried various comparison sites and they are all telling me that I have no chance of getting a mortgage.
My home is worth £100,000 - I have a mortgage of £35,000 - and now for the bad news - I owe £11,500 in credit cards (although my total credit limit is £29,100).
Will my current lender give me a new deal and if so would I have to pay any fees when I would be staying with them?
I have never missed a payment.
Any advice would be much appreciated.

You should be ok if you stick with your current lender, they won't credit score you again.
As for the fees, it depends on whether you choose a new product that has fees or not, most do these days.
